Red Chilli Powder & Coriander (Seeds) powder  Spare a thought for the spicy curators of purity and taste. Spice rack in any kitchen will start its collection with these two dominant jars.  One is fireball red chilli powder and another is healing coriander powder. The food may vary yet the spice box remains constant.  The increasing interest for ethnic Indian cuisines and the need for staple drives the demand for the red chilli and coriander powders.  They can bring out mouth-watering flavours in any cuisine. A bland food can be set on fire with this powder house.

A Pinch Value:  India is the world’s largest consumer as well as producer of red chilli powder & coriander powder.  Indian masala remains incomplete without a pinch involvement of these both.  Bulks of red chilli peppers are dried and pulverised to get red chilli powder with intensified spiciness in every pinch.  The coriander (Dhania) powder is made out of coriander seeds for its mild flavour and aroma.
